Transaction

743947842801f43389bc61cb6828e34a720adb7857484fdb196a8d361f95f5c3

Summary

In Block843981
TimeTue, 27 Aug 2024 03:52:30 UTC
Total Input13.6 Nebula
Total Output34.6 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
123181 Confirmations34.6 Nebula
Raw Transaction